Jagannath Temple’s landed property: SJTA to take action against 147 illegal crusher units

Puri: Shree Jagannath Temple Administration (SJTA) in Puri today identified at least 147 illegal crusher units, which are operational on the landed properties owned by Jagannath Temple here.

During a review meeting on the effective management and safety of the Lord’s landed properties, it was ascertained that a total of 232 crusher units are functioning in Khordha and Begunia localities. Out of which only 85 units had entered into agreements with the SJTA in the FY 2022-23. Moreover, 52 crusher units alone have applied for renewal of their respective Agreements for FY 2023-24.

SJTA has written to the Khordha district Collector, State Pollution Control Board (SPCB) and the state Energy Department in this regard, seeking immediate closure of the unauthorised crusher units. It has been decided in the review meeting to collect the outstanding royalty amount under Orissa Public Demands Recovery (OPDR) Act, said the SJTA Chief Administrator Ranjan Kumar Das.
